115 inline StkFloat TapDelay :: lastOut( unsigned int tap ) const
116 {
117 #if defined(_STK_DEBUG_)
118  if ( tap >= lastFrame_.size() ) {
119  oStream_ << "TapDelay::lastOut(): tap argument and number of taps are incompatible!";
120  handleError( StkError::FUNCTION_ARGUMENT );
121  }
122 #endif
123 
124  return lastFrame_[tap];
125 }
126 
127 inline StkFrames& TapDelay :: tick( StkFloat input, StkFrames& outputs )
128 {
129 #if defined(_STK_DEBUG_)
130  if ( outputs.channels() < outPoint_.size() ) {
131  oStream_ << "TapDelay::tick(): number of taps > channels in StkFrames argument!";
132  handleError( StkError::FUNCTION_ARGUMENT );
133  }
134 #endif
135 
136  inputs_[inPoint_++] = input * gain_;
137 
138  // Check for end condition
139  if ( inPoint_ == inputs_.size() )
140  inPoint_ = 0;
141 
142  // Read out next values
143  StkFloat *outs = &outputs[0];
144  for ( unsigned int i=0; i<outPoint_.size(); i++ ) {
145  *outs++ = inputs_[outPoint_[i]];
146  lastFrame_[i] = *outs;
147  if ( ++outPoint_[i] == inputs_.size() )
148  outPoint_[i] = 0;
149  }
150 
151  return outputs;
152 }
